Career Profile

After my diploma in Computer Science, I worked as a Flash developer, created Frontends in ActionaScript and later on in Flex. Since Flash went practically out of buisness I transitioned first to a Java backend developer and then to a full stack developer.

I worked for many StartUps and mostly small buisnesses. Experienced a variety of project and team management styles.

Experiences

Full stack Developer

Aug. 2018 - Present
Metronom GmbH / METRO Digital GmbH, Berlin

Developing in-house products for Metro AG.

Working for different teams in the domain of salesmanagers and customer Support. Creating products to support Salesmanagers getting knowledge about the customers and planning their work. Working in an agile team trying out Scrumban, Scrum and Kanban.

Using the following technologies:

  • Frontend with React in TypeScript
  • Backend microservices developed with Java and Kotlin and using Spring.
  • Some services in Python
  • Databases in use: PostgrSQL, Cassandra and Solr
  • Different CI/CD services, latest GitHub-Workflows
  • Kubernetes with Docker Containers
  • Google Cloud Products: Dataflow, Composer, BigQuery

Software Engineer Java/J2EE

Mai 2017 - Aug. 2018
Gai Netconsult GmbH, Berlin

Development of software solutions for healthcare buisnesses. Working with JBoss, Oracle DB, JSF with Primeface, Liquibase and Maven.

My responsibilities were:

  • Conzeption, realisation and integration of components and applications with JavaEE and web-technologies in an agile team.
  • Usage of methods like continuous integration, clean code and test driven development.
  • Creation of requirement and feasibilty analysis in a strong exchange with the Product Owner
  • Integration into existing customers infrastructure

Programmer

Mar. 2013 - Feb 2017
JuweloTV Deutschland GmbH, Berlin

Juwelo is a broadcasting company selling jewellery over television and via e-commerce.

My core tasks were:

  • Creation of a new frontend applications in ActionScript for internal processes
  • Support and extend of legacy code
  • Management and automation of releases.

Developer

Jan. 2011 - Feb. 2013
Silver Style Studios GmbH, Berlin

Silver Style Studios created and run an MMORPG called “Herokon-Online” with a Flash frontend.

My core tasks were:

  • Developing the game-client in Flex 4.7
  • Developing the game-services in Java
  • Extend and taking care of the MySQL database

Flash/Flex Developer

Feb. 2009 - Dec. 2010
cobra youth communication GmbH, Berlin

Cobra youth communication was a marketing company specialised in advertisement for kids and teens. When I was working for them there was a cooperation with a company called bettermarks which developed a online math learning plattform.

I worked on the following projects:

  • Creation of a Flex-client for bettermarks.de
  • Realisation and redesign of the JetFriend website for Lufthansa
  • Working on a 3d-chatworld and a chat-admin-client

Flash-Developer

Apr. 2008 - Feb. 2009
eWave Interactive GmbH, Potsdam

EWave produced a prototype for a multiplatform community.

My core tasks were:

  • Developing of a game-community site
  • Developing a user client in ActionScript 3.0
  • Create and test of UI-components
  • Connect the client with a server-interface
  • Qualityassurance of own and others creations

Developer (Intern)

Aug. 2006 - Sep. 2007
Elocom Mobile Entertainment GmbH, Schlederhausen

Elocom was a company owned by Jamba and developed mobile Games for J2ME, Windows, Blackberry, Symbian and Brew supported phones.

I was a intern and created my diploma thesis while working for Elocom.

My work there includes:

  • Creation of the mobile game “Magnum P.I.”
  • Optimising graphics for mobile use.
  • Technical conception of the mobile game “E.T. Der Ausserirdische”

Level-scripting (Intern)

Apr. 2004 - Sep. 2004
Silverstyle-Entertainment e.K., Berlin

I helped to create levels for the PC game “The Fall - Last days of Gaia”.

My core tasks were:

  • Realisation of level-concepts in Python
  • Checking of levels for errors and consistency